#205182 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#205182 is composed of 12.5% red, 31.8%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.4% cyan, 37.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 210 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 31.8%. #205182 color hex could be obtained by blending #40a2ff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#205182 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#205182 has RGB values of R:32, G:81,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.75, M:0.38,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 2118018.
